About Converting Grains per Cubic Meter to Drams per Cubic Meter

Grain per Cubic Meter and Dram per Cubic Meter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.

Formula

drams per cubic meter = grains per cubic meter × 0.0365714285714

This factor comes from each unit's defined relationship to the category's base unit: 1 grain per cubic meter equals 0.00006479891 base units, and 1 dram per cubic meter equals 0.00177184519531 base units, so dividing one by the other gives the direct grain per cubic meter-to-dram per cubic meter factor of 0.0365714285714.

What's the difference between density and mass concentration?

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
